How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Via Verde?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Via Verde Studio Apartments | $1,877 | $1,450 | $2,365 |
| Via Verde 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,052 | $1,375 | $3,440 |
| Via Verde 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,610 | $1,969 | $3,790 |
| Via Verde 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,125 | $2,500 | $3,820 |

Cheapest Pet Friendly Apartment Rentals in Via Verde
The lowest priced apartment unit that allows pets currently in the Via Verde of Via Verde is the Studio Model at Twin Palms, which is a Studio unit starting from $1,749. The second cheapest Via Verde Pet Friendly apartment is the Studio Studio unit at The Trails at San Dimas starting at $1,870. Here are the most affordable Pet Friendly Via Verde apartments: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| Twin Palms | Studio | $1,749 |
| The Trails at San Dimas | Studio | $1,870 |
| Grand Terrace | 1X1R | $1,962 |
| West Park Senior Living - Active Adult Living | One Bedroom | $2,095 |
| Vista Pointe | 1X1A2R | $2,186 |
| El Paraiso | 2 Bedroom 1 Bath | $2,200 |
| Mountain View (San Dimas) | Copperwood | $2,501 |
| Gladstone Ridge Apartments | One Bedroom | $2,835 |
| Charter Oaks | 2 Bed 2 Bath | $2,869 |
| Casas Del Lago Apartments | 3 Bedroom | $2,900 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Via Verde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Via Verde?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Via Verde is at El Paraiso listed at $1,450.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Via Verde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Via Verde is $2,541.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Via Verde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Via Verde is a 1,500 square feet unit starting from $2,075 at Casas Del Lago Apartments.
What is the average size for Via Verde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Via Verde is currently at 738 sq ft.
